Technical Solutions Engineer Jobs in Virginia

Technical Solutions Engineer jobs in Virginia are in strong demand, with consistent openings across defense contracting, federal IT services, cloud infrastructure, and enterprise software sectors at levels from entry-level associate through senior and principal engineer. The heaviest hiring concentrates in Northern Virginia, Richmond, and the Hampton Roads corridor, where established employers like Leidos, General Dynamics Information Technology, and Booz Allen Hamilton maintain large technical workforces. The most sought-after specialties in Virginia right now are cloud solutions architecture, cybersecurity integration, and pre-sales technical consulting tied to federal clients. What Virginia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in technical solutions engineer jobs across Virginia.

  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, information technology, or a related engineering discipline
  • Hands-on experience configuring and deploying enterprise software, cloud platforms, or networking solutions
  • Ability to obtain or hold an active U.S. government security clearance for Virginia federal clients
  • Strong customer-facing communication skills for technical presentations and solution demonstrations
  • Proficiency with CRM systems and pre-sales or implementation workflows in a B2B environment
  • Relevant vendor certifications such as AWS, Microsoft Azure, or Salesforce recognized by Virginia employers

Technical Solutions Engineer Jobs in Virginia: Frequently Asked Questions

How do you become a technical solutions engineer in Virginia?

Most technical solutions engineer roles in Virginia require a bachelor's degree in computer science, information systems, or electrical engineering, though some employers accept equivalent technical experience. The role carries no state-issued license in Virginia, but security clearance eligibility is a practical requirement for a large share of Northern Virginia positions tied to federal contracts. Vendor certifications from AWS, Microsoft, or Cisco significantly strengthen a candidacy and are widely recognized by Virginia hiring managers across defense and commercial sectors.

How can I get hired as a technical solutions engineer in Virginia with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is an associate solutions engineer or technical support role at a Virginia-based technology company or federal IT contractor, where employers like Leidos and GDIT routinely run new-graduate and early-career associate programs. Candidates who come from adjacent roles such as help desk analyst, systems administrator, or software QA tester have a concrete lateral pathway. Earning an entry-level cloud certification from AWS or Microsoft before applying meaningfully closes the experience gap for Virginia hiring managers evaluating early-career candidates.
